NOTE:

 

 

 

 

 

 

 

 

 

 

 

 

L=NEG.SYNC

 

 

 

 

 

 

 

 

 

 

 

 

H=POS.SYNC

 

 

 

 

 

 

 

 

 

 

 

 

"-" or "()" =ignored

 

 

 

 

 

 

 

 

 

 

 

 

Factory:12 (9 preset for XM29 Plus)

User:25 (22 preset for XM29 Plus)

The modes 11(VESA 1024x768 and MAC 1152x870) and 12 to 15 apply to XP29 Plus only.
